生物测定导向分离(L.) Dumort. 的抗增殖化合物

Bioassay-Guided Isolation of Antiproliferative Compounds from (L.) Dumort.

机构信息

Department of Medicine, Foligno Nursing School, University of Perugia, 06034 Foligno, Italy.

Department of Biomolecular Sciences, Section of Biochemistry and Biotechnology, University of Urbino, 61029 Urbino, Italy.

出版信息

Molecules. 2020 Apr 20;25(8):1893. doi: 10.3390/molecules25081893.

DOI:10.3390/molecules25081893
PMID:32325960
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C7221903/
Abstract

(L.) Dumort (Asteraceae) -hexane extract displayed high cell proliferation inhibitory activity against acute myeloid leukaemia cells (OCI-AML3) and was therefore subjected to a bioassay-guided multistep separation procedure. Two thymol derivatives, namely 10-acetoxy-8,9-epoxythymol tiglate () and 10-acetoxy-9-chloro-8,9-dehydrothymol (), were isolated and identified by means of NMR spectroscopy. Both of them exhibited a significant dose-dependent inhibition of cell proliferation.
